How Medical Records Impact the Value of Your Personal Injury Case

Medical records often determine most of a personal injury case’s value by proving the injury’s severity, causation, and the medical costs tied to the accident. Insurers and juries rely on consistent, timely documentation—gaps in treatment, missing records, or conflicting notes can reduce compensation.
